Dear List, I'm new to this list, thanks to a recent discovery that my husband's great-grandfather was born in Orkney (exact location unknown, alas!). I would be very pleased to hear from anyone with links to or information about Alick CUMMING, born about 1840, somewhere in Orkney. His father, James, was a sailor or tailor and died before Alick's marriage in Fulham, London in 1884. Alick's occupation was railway inspector. Just as a matter of interest, I stumbled upon a Margaret CUMMING on the 1901 census for Forest Gate, West Ham, widow, aged 51, living on own means, born Orkney (though obviously I don't know her maiden name). Her son, Finlay H Cumming, aged 19, merchant's clerk, born Scotland, is with her. Perhaps someone is looking for them? Deborah
